Output 57cdb076f266c1b89e22cccdb290753cee4f06d6286d07429bbc868b81e908ec:1

value
5110688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aac821215d3da343b6d8b6eaf9983f2bf818f9e8 OP_EQUAL
address
3HG2YPbpjEFQ4WBegxxGMLrBieMfopL4Z6
transaction
57cdb076f266c1b89e22cccdb290753cee4f06d6286d07429bbc868b81e908ec
spent
true